The country's tigers now face habitat saturation and dispersal bottlenecks in addition to emerging threats from climate change, particularly in the Himalayan foothills and mid-hills regions.
Nepal had just 121 tigers in 2010. By 2022, that number had surged to 355, a remarkable achievement given the global decline in tiger habitats and populations. Over the past century, tiger habitats ...
